#f254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f254ec is composed of 94.9% red, 32.9%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.3%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 302.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.9% and a lightness of 63.9%. #f254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#e500d9. Closest websafe color is: #ff66ff.

#f254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f254ec has RGB values of R:242, G:84,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.02,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15881452.

Shades and Tints of #f254ec
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010b is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.
